考研计算机专业基础综合(单项选择题)模拟试卷44(题后含答案及解析).docxVIP

  • 1
  • 0
  • 约4.84千字
  • 约 9页
  • 2026-02-06 发布于江苏
  • 举报

考研计算机专业基础综合(单项选择题)模拟试卷44(题后含答案及解析).docx

考研计算机专业基础综合(单项选择题)模拟试卷44(题后含答案及解析)

姓名:__________考号:__________

一、单选题(共10题)

1.计算机网络中,OSI模型的哪一层负责数据包的传输?()

A.网络层

B.传输层

C.会话层

D.应用层

2.以下哪个算法属于排序算法?()

A.冒泡排序

B.快速排序

C.深度优先搜索

D.广度优先搜索

3.在数据库中,第一范式(1NF)的约束条件是什么?()

A.每个属性都不可再分

B.每个记录都是唯一的

C.每个字段都不可以重复

D.每个字段都是原子性的

4.HTML语言中,哪个标签用于定义网页的标题?()

A.title

B.header

C.footer

D.article

5.在Python中,如何删除列表中的重复元素?()

A.使用set()函数

B.使用append()方法

C.使用remove()方法

D.使用pop()方法

6.在C语言中,以下哪个运算符用于取模运算?()

A.%

B./

C.*

D.+

7.在Java中,以下哪个关键字用于定义接口?()

A.class

B.interface

C.extends

D.implements

8.在计算机网络中,TCP协议的端口号范围是多少?()

A.0-1023

B.1024-49151

C.49152-65535

D.65536-0

9.在操作系统中,进程和线程有什么区别?()

A.进程是程序的一次执行,线程是进程中的一个执行单元

B.进程是CPU资源,线程是内存资源

C.进程是内存资源,线程是CPU资源

D.进程和线程没有区别

10.在JavaScript中,以下哪个函数用于创建一个新的数组?()

A.push()

B.pop()

C.shift()

D.slice()

二、多选题(共5题)

11.以下哪些是计算机网络中的传输层协议?()

A.TCP

B.UDP

C.IP

D.HTTP

12.在数据库设计中,以下哪些是范式?()

A.第一范式(1NF)

B.第二范式(2NF)

C.第三范式(3NF)

D.第四范式(4NF)

13.以下哪些是常用的排序算法?()

A.快速排序

B.冒泡排序

C.归并排序

D.简单选择排序

14.在Python中,以下哪些方法可以用来遍历字典?()

A.items()

B.keys()

C.values()

D.iter()

15.以下哪些是HTML5的新特性?()

A.新的语义标签

B.地理定位API

C.Web存储API

D.Canvas绘图API

三、填空题(共5题)

16.计算机系统中,存储器层次结构从高速到低速排列,位于最底层的是:______。

17.操作系统中,用于管理进程、内存、文件和网络等系统资源的模块称为:______。

18.在关系数据库中,能够唯一标识一条记录的属性或属性组称为:______。

19.计算机网络中,传输层负责提供端到端的可靠传输,其两个主要的协议是:______和______。

20.在编程中,用于描述对象属性和方法的集合称为:______。

四、判断题(共5题)

21.位运算中的与运算(AND)运算规则是:只有两个操作数都为1时,结果才为1。()

A.正确B.错误

22.在数据库中,一个表只能有一个主键。()

A.正确B.错误

23.在操作系统中,进程和线程是同一概念,只是名称不同。()

A.正确B.错误

24.HTML5中的Canvas元素可以用来绘制图形和动画。()

A.正确B.错误

25.编译器是将高级语言程序转换成机器语言的程序。()

A.正确B.错误

五、简单题(共5题)

26.请简述操作系统中进程和线程的区别。

27.解释什么是数据库的三范式,并说明它们的作用。

28.什么是哈希表?请简述其基本原理和特点。

29.请解释什么是TCP协议的三次握手和四次挥手。

30.什么是算法的时空复杂度?请举例说明。

考研计算机专业基础综合(单项选择题)模拟试卷44(题后含答案及解析)

一、单选题(共10题)

1.【答案】A

【解析】网络层负责数据包的传输,它负责将数据从源主机传输到目标主机。

2.【答案】A

文档评论(0)

1亿VIP精品文档

相关文档